A BRIDGE near Ludlow will close later this month for repair works after suffering crash damage.

The work on Bitterley Rectory Bridge is set to take place between August 28 and September 1.

The work will involve taking down and reconstructing damage caused by a crash to the downstream parapet, and general vegetation clearance of the bridge.

The road closure will be in place for 24 hours a day, while traffic will be diverted by a signed diversion route. 

Access over the bridge for pedestrians and dismounted cyclists will remain available throughout the proposed work, although there may be a short delay while the site is made safe to travel through due to the restricted width of the carriageway.

"Inevitably there will be some disruption during this work, for which we apologise in advance," a Shropshire Council spokesperson said.

"We will always endeavour to minimise any inconvenience."

The work will be carried out by the council’s term maintenance contractor Kier, with supervision being provided by WSP on behalf of Shropshire Council.
